Hello,
i've just tested a new PPPoE attack of my tool (Hyenae) and discovered the
following bug:

When Wireshark captures a PPPoE packet with set PADI code, ID=0 and an Empty
Service-Name tag it completely hides the Service-Name tag within the packet
comparison. If the Service-Name tag is not empty, it is diplayed properly in
the comparison.

According to the RFC for PPPoE, an empty Service-Name tag on PADI packets is
valid and can be used to accept any service offer.
